Olana is open year-round.  The landscape, designed by Frederic Church, offers an extensive network of carriage drives to explore.  There is a Visitor Center in the former Carriage House, and public programs can be accessed in the Wagon House.  The Church family mansion is open by guided tour.

This tour includes a look at portions of the servants' quarters outfitted with interpretive panels that describe the bustle of activity required to maintain the Church family's lifestyle. On the second floor, visitors enter the spacious Stair Hall Landing and from there can view Frederic and Isabel Church's bedroom suite and Ombra room. Finally, The Evelyn and Maurice Sharp Gallery hosts changing exhibitions on Church's art and life. The exhibitions section lists current and past exhibitions. This tour lasts from 1 -1.25 hours.
